The Best Tools to Predict Flight Prices

Fortunately, several powerful platforms specialize in forecasting flight prices. The guide at flight cost predictor offers a breakdown of the most reliable tools available, including:

  • Hopper – Perhaps the most popular app for flight price prediction. It uses AI to alert users when to buy and even predicts the future lowest fare.

  • Google Flights – Great for flexibility and visualizing price changes on a calendar view. It provides helpful insights like “prices are high for these dates.”

  • Skyscanner Price Alerts – Allows users to track specific routes and receive alerts when fares drop.

  • Kayak Price Forecast – Offers a “Buy or Wait” recommendation based on historical data and trends.

  • Airfarewatchdog – Combines manual fare hunting with predictive technology to deliver great deals.

These tools take the stress out of price monitoring, allowing you to plan your trips with confidence.


How Flight Cost Predictors Work

While every tool operates slightly differently, most rely on a few key principles:

  1. Historical Fare Data – Years of flight pricing trends are analyzed to spot patterns.

  2. Machine Learning – Predictive models are trained on this data to improve accuracy over time.

  3. Real-Time Tracking – Continuously monitors current flight prices to issue alerts.

  4. Behavior Analysis – Some tools track your preferences to deliver personalized predictions.

By leveraging this data, these tools make recommendations like:

  • “Wait: prices are likely to drop in the next week.”

  • “Buy now: prices are expected to increase.”

It’s like having an airfare analyst in your pocket.
